
Canary Wharf Offices Dramatic Sky
Description
Canary Wharf Offices Dramatic Sky
Details
3876 x 5814px
Formats
Digital Download
Printed Product
Buy
From $26.76
Canary Wharf Offices Dramatic Sky
3876 x 5814px
Digital Download
Printed Product
Buy
From $26.76